Former Magic GM John Gabriel hired by Knicks

Former Orlando Magic General Manager John Gabriel has been hired by the New York Knicks as their new director of scouting, according to an online story by the Daily News.

Former Magic GM John Gabriel accepts job with New York Knicks

Former Orlando Magic general manager John Gabriel has signed a three-year deal to become the New York Knicks' director of pro scouting and free agency.
